# Log sampling for the Wrennet notification service
# This service emits roughly 40k log lines per minute at peak, so we
# sample INFO at 5% and keep WARN/ERROR at 100%. If support needs full
# traces for an incident, flip sample_rate to 1.0 for no more than one
# hour — the sink fills quickly. Sampled logs are written to the store below.

replica DSN, yadup-hahig: mongodb://gilys_svc:Mx@db-5f8f.norvasoft.internal:5432/eliion

Excerpt from the Farewatch design doc. Farewatch polls partner booking engines for the Larkspur hotel group and flags rate-parity violations above a configurable threshold. New team members should note that polling cadence, price-delta tolerance, and stale-quote expiry interact tightly; aggressive settings trigger partner rate limits. The defaults we ship, chosen after the Brindlemoor pilot, are as follows.

constants for hahop-yadup:
QUOTAS = {
    "zorath": 10,
    "holwyn": 1,
    "wenath": 2,
    "druix": 2,
}

Finance Review Summary — Insurance Renewal

Quick one for the sales leads: our cover with Penhallow Mutual renews next month, and the quote came in about 9% higher than last year, mostly down to the expanded fleet and the new Darnmouth warehouse. We pushed back and got the liability excess trimmed, so the net hit is manageable. Nothing changes day-to-day for your teams, but keep claims tidy — loss history drives the premium. How this feeds into next year's planning is summarised below.

management briefing: The board signed off on a budget of $44.2 million for Project Fenwyn. The renewal with Holdorox Group closes at $41.6 million a year, 23 percent above the last contract.

It wakes at 01:15 local time, enumerates pending partitions, and dispatches backfill jobs in priority order. If a run fails, it retries twice before paging the on-call; do not manually requeue partitions while a retry window is open, as this causes duplicate writes. Logs land in the standard aggregator under the nightscale namespace. Before troubleshooting anything, confirm the service is running with the expected settings. The current configuration values are shown below.

deployment values, hadug-tagag:
[ruswyn]
port = 9300
team = sildor
host = ruswyn.paliqtech.internal
region = east-2
access_code = ac_dccf87
timeout_ms = 5000